Name of the Vulnerable Software and Affected Versions
Apache ATS versions 6.0.0 through 6.2.3
Apache ATS versions 7.0.0 through 7.1.9
Apache ATS versions 8.0.0 through 8.0.6
Description
The issue is related to a HTTP/2 slow read attack and a reverse proxy and proxy redirection vulnerability in the Apache Traffic Server, which can lead to uncontrolled resource consumption. Exploitation of this issue may allow a remote attacker to cause a denial of service.
Recommendations
For versions 6.0.0 through 6.2.3, update to a version outside of this range to resolve the issue.
For versions 7.0.0 through 7.1.9, update to a version outside of this range to resolve the issue.
For versions 8.0.0 through 8.0.6, update to a version outside of this range to resolve the issue.
As a temporary workaround, consider restricting access to the HTTP/2 protocol until a patch is available.
